    This weekend I'll start searching 78's. What are the top 20 toughest?
  • Options
    The top ten would be below. The list would grow to more than 40 for a pop with less than 10. But I think everyone would agree to the list below for starters.

    97 Stan Bahnsen
    103 Tom Murphy
    165 Rennie Stennett
    330 Bob Watson
    347 Terry Forster (hardest to come by)
    538 Johnnie Lemaster
    563 Dave Radar
    642 Denny Doyle
    724 Royals Team
    725 Kurt Bevacqua
